Its just Flavored Air
Written by: Jairus Lagrimas 12th
I think we can all agree, or most of us can agree, that cigarettes are bad. They include many toxins, such as carbon monoxide and ammonia, which can cause cancer, stroke, and heart disease. Because we don’t want to risk our health, that’s why the alternative of vaping exists! It is simply flavored air that bears resemblance to that of smoking, but it isn’t. It is just less harmful.
If you are sold on something because it is less worse than the alternative, you may have to reconsider your spending habits. Just because it is less worse than cigarettes or marijuana (some studies have shown that vaping is actually worse than marijuana), it is a fallacy to claim that it must mean vaping is better or good.
This paper is not going to explain the harmful effects of smoking or vaping and will not cover the effects of nicotine or other toxins that are included in e-cigarettes. It is fairly general knowledge and common sense that it is harmful to breathe in toxins into your lungs. Rather, we will try to explain the reasons as to why people, especially teenagers, result to vaping.
One of the reasons was mentioned in the introduction and the title: the lie that it is just “flavored air." If someone’s reason for vaping is because it is a less harmful alternative to smoking, it is indicative of the person’s desire to commit the act of drug use. This furthers the question as to what causes desire and appeal.
One reason would be through influence. If you grow up in a family or culture where self-harming actions are normalized and many people do it, what’s stopping you from doing the same? There are genuine people who do it to fit in. A better example of a drug use that falls under this category would be drinking alcohol, as it really does seem so normal to do. The other reason would be mere curiosity; you find something such as flavored air to be appealing; it entices you emotionally because of how it could make you feel, and so you try it. The largest reason someone would want to vape is because it is a stress reliever. Nicotine is a factor in getting you to feel high and is a quick way to move your mind away from your problems. Regardless, all such reasons lead to addiction. To be quick and to the point, it feels good. You crave that feeling, and so you do it again, and the cycle continues. This is more prevalent among teenagers due to the fact that their brains are still under development. Harsher predictive risk factors include (TW):
Unhealthy family dynamics
Rejection from familial relationships (especially parental)
Trauma (especially divorce)
Poor academic performance
Poor self-image
Lack of piety
So in all, vaping is not a “better” alternative to smoking. “Less harmful” does not mean good. It is not “flavored air." Besides how it damages your health, it also severely damages your mental well-being. It is not a “stress reliever." It is a substance that induces a feeling of instant gratification that gives the illusion of making you feel better, when it only worsens depression and can cause depression. It is a reflection of neuroticism, a lack of conscientiousness, and a careless lifestyle. As for a final point, you don’t need to follow everyone else.
Some better alternatives to vaping that can relieve stress and even help you grow as a person are developing hobbies such as drawing, learning to play musical instruments, dancing, and hiking; whatever makes you feel happy but also makes you feel accomplished.

DIscovery Alert: A ‘Super-Earth’ in the Habitable Zone
Written by: Rhiane Kate Dalisay 10th
If you were ever offered to travel the solar system and live on a planet where it has the same sustaining factors as Earth, would you move? Over time, technology starts to evolve, and many technologies have been and are being created to make space discoveries easier, which raises the possibility that eventually humankind will be able to travel to different planets occasionally. Considering that along with these new technologies, there are plenty of off-planets constantly being discovered, with some of them being theorized to have qualities that can potentially sustain life, including having a habitable atmosphere, A stable habitable zone is a planet that contains a surrounding star, water on its surface, habitable temperature, and more, which can thus be planets that people can occupy. One possible planet is “TOI-715 b.”.
Recently, NASA’s James Webb Space Telescope was an invention that allowed us to observe farther into the universe than we ever had before, thus allowing NASA to be able to discover a “super earth,” a planet that’s dubbed “TOI-715 b,” a planet that is approximately 137 light years away that, according to NASA, could be the new earth. Apparently, it has conditions that can sustain life. It is said that this planet is about one and a half times the size of the Earth’s width. It has been discovered that it orbits a small red star that could potentially provide just the right temperature that could initially let liquid water form on its surface and eventually sustain life. An interesting fact about this newly discovered planet is that it seems to be flying a lot faster than it is on earth. According to an article by NASA writer Pat Brennan, "In the case of planet B, that’s once every 19 days, a “year” on this strange world.” There is a stockpile of possible habitable zone planets being discovered by NASA, which truly shows how technology is shaping space discoveries, which is truly amazing, as maybe we would be able to go travel to one of these planets one day.

Written by: Ixchel Ibanz 10th
The most common thing people do to avoid a home burglary is to lock their doors and turn on their lights. Here in San Jose, keeping your doors locked is always best since you have a 1 in 38 chance of being a victim of a property crime, with the population of SJ being over a million. Leaving your lights on when you are out gives a burglar the impression that you are home, making your home less of a target. If you ever see any suspicious activity, report it to the police by calling 911, making sure to keep your neighborhood safe. Additionally, make sure to have good locks on your doors and windows. Knob locks on doors are common; however, they are known to be less secure because the lock cylinder is inside the knob rather than being in the door. They don't require much force to break, so they aren’t recommended to be used on external doors. It is also best to have an alarm system in your home in case of an emergency where the police can be alerted even if you or your family aren’t home. Having an alarm system helps you protect the things you find valuable in your home. Don’t forget to activate your alarm every time you leave your residence. Another way to avoid a home burglary is to stop putting your key under the mat outside the door or in your flowerpots. It is one of the first places a thief would look to break into your house. If needed, you can make sure to have a spare key stored somewhere safe, away from your house. Make sure to stay safe and keep your home protected.
Written by: William Espiritu 10th
What is the most important part of your day? Arguably, it is morning. Starting your day in a negative way will damage your mood and decrease productivity. You can prevent this by having a morning routine. Morning routines ensure that you will begin your day refreshed and happy. There are many morning routines, so here are some helpful suggestions you should incorporate into your day.
Before you go to sleep, place your phone in an area where you can’t access it without getting up. Then, allow yourself 30 minutes to read or rest without using any technology. This will make it so that you get a higher-quality sleep as well as a snoozeless wake-up.
Once you're awake, drink a glass of water and fix your bed. Drinking water decreases drowsiness, and making your bed sets a productive tone for your day. Next, don’t look through your phone for at least 10–20 minutes. Going through your phone will lead to unnecessary distractions that will cause you to lose control of your day. Moreover, scrolling through messages or social media increases anxiety throughout the day.
When you get out of your room, eat a nutritious and balanced breakfast. Including some meats, veggies, dairy, fruits, and grains will fuel your body and make it prepared for the day. After eating, focus on your hygiene. Brushing your teeth, working on your skin, or taking a shower are great ways to keep your hygiene great. It will allow you to feel clean in your own skin throughout the day. Finally, do something that you like that's not technology-related. If you like reading, cooking, cleaning, learning, working out, stretching, et cetera, you should add those activities to your routine. It will give you a positive attitude that will carry on throughout your schedule.
Morning routines are tough to maintain, but doing so will improve your life.
